Speed Control Servo

NOTE: Perform the following test only when instructed to during Pinpoint Tests.
  1. Turn ignition off. Disconnect speed control servo connector. Using a jumper wire, connect terminal No. 2 on connector to battery positive terminal. See Fig 1 . Connect second jumper from terminal No. 3 to negative battery terminal. Servo should operate.
  2. With terminal No. 2 still connected to battery power, connect terminals No. 1, 3 and 4 to negative battery terminal. Actuator should pull in. Remove terminal No. 3 from negative connection. Actuator should remain pulled in. Remove terminal No. 2 from negative battery terminal. Actuator should release immediately. If servo does not operate as specified, replace servo. If operation is correct, return to appropriate Pinpoint Test and resume testing at last step completed.
Fig 1: Locating Speed Control Servo Connector Terminals
